gasol-copa-oro.jpgThe Los Angeles Lakers and Memphis Grizzlies have agreed to a trade.  The Lakers will be acquiring Pau Gasol and a future second round pick for Kwame Brown, Javaris Crittendon, the rights to Aaron McKie (sign and trade to make the math right), the rights to Marc Gasol (Pau's brother), and the Lakers 2008 and 20010 draft picks.

Los Angeles has loaded up their front court with this acquisition.  When Andrew Bynum comes back, he will match-up with Lamar Odom and Pau Gasol.  I'm not sure what kind of role Gasol will play considering the Lakers play the triangle offense and Lamar Odom and Kobe Bryant get about 90% of the touches.

Memphis has freed up their wallets for next season, as Kwame Brown's contract will be coming off the books at the end of the season.  Javaris Crittendon is another young guard that goes along with Mike Conley Jr, Kyle Lowry, and Juan Carlos Navarro.

Memphis also pulled off a second deal on the day.  New Jersey agreed to send Jason Collins to Memphis for Stromile Swift.  Swift immediately improves the athletic ability of the front court.  He will be a free agent at the end of this season.
